Tips

To continue developing their understanding of history and social studies, encourage the student to explore their own family history further. They can interview older relatives, create a family tree, or even document their own experiences and reflections on significant family events. Additionally, discussing broader societal topics such as respect for elders, community involvement, and the importance of empathy can enhance their social awareness and appreciation for different perspectives.
